Excavator Case CX135: Comprehensive Review and Insights

Overview of the Excavator

The Case CX135 is a compact excavator that has made a name for itself in the construction and landscaping industries. Known for its versatility and efficiency, this machine is designed to tackle a variety of tasks, from digging trenches to lifting heavy materials. Its compact size allows it to maneuver easily in tight spaces, making it a popular choice for urban construction projects and residential landscaping.

One of the standout features of this excavator is its impressive digging power. Operators often praise its ability to handle tough soil conditions and heavy loads with relative ease. The hydraulic system is responsive, allowing for precise control during operation. This is particularly beneficial when working on delicate projects where accuracy is paramount.

Key Features

– Versatility: The Case CX135 can be equipped with various attachments, including buckets, hammers, and grapples, enhancing its functionality across different job sites.
– Compact Design: Its smaller footprint allows it to work in confined spaces without sacrificing performance, making it ideal for urban environments.
– Operator Comfort: The cab is designed with ergonomics in mind, featuring adjustable seating and intuitive controls, which help reduce operator fatigue during long hours of work.

Common Problems Encountered

While the Case CX135 is generally well-regarded, it is not without its share of issues. Understanding these potential problems can help operators and owners prepare for maintenance and repairs, ensuring that the machine remains efficient and reliable over time.

Hydraulic System Issues

The hydraulic system is crucial for the performance of any excavator, and the CX135 is no exception. Some users have reported the following problems:

  • Hydraulic leaks: Over time, seals and hoses can wear out, leading to leaks that can compromise performance.
  • Slow response: In certain conditions, operators have experienced sluggish hydraulic response, which can affect productivity.
  • Overheating: Extended use without proper cooling can lead to overheating, causing the system to shut down temporarily.

Engine Performance

Engine-related issues can significantly impact the overall functionality of the excavator. Common concerns include:

  • Starting problems: Some users have reported difficulty starting the engine, particularly in colder weather conditions.
  • Fuel efficiency: While generally efficient, some operators have noted that fuel consumption can be higher than expected under heavy loads.
  • Unusual noises: Strange sounds coming from the engine can indicate underlying issues that need immediate attention.

Electrical System Failures

The electrical system is another area where problems can arise. Issues may include:

  • Faulty wiring: Poor connections or damaged wiring can lead to malfunctions in various components.
  • Battery issues: Operators have reported battery drain problems, particularly if the machine is not used regularly.
  • Instrument panel glitches: Some users have experienced erratic behavior from the instrument panel, making it difficult to monitor machine performance.

Track and Undercarriage Problems

The undercarriage is essential for stability and mobility. Common issues include:

  • Track wear: Prolonged use can lead to track wear, requiring replacement to maintain optimal performance.
  • Track tension: Improper tension can lead to track slippage or damage, which can be costly to repair.
  • Undercarriage damage: Rocks and debris can cause damage to the undercarriage, affecting the excavator’s ability to operate smoothly.

Operator Comfort and Usability

While the Case CX135 is designed with operator comfort in mind, some users have reported issues that can affect usability:

  • Cab space: Taller operators may find the cab a bit cramped, which can lead to discomfort during long hours of operation.
  • Visibility: Some users have noted blind spots that can make it challenging to navigate tight job sites safely.
  • Control sensitivity: New operators may find the controls overly sensitive, leading to jerky movements until they become accustomed to the machine.

Being aware of these problems can help operators take proactive measures to mitigate risks and ensure that the Case CX135 remains a reliable workhorse on the job site. Regular maintenance and timely repairs are essential to keep these issues at bay.
